This workshop will give you the experience of making  Chawan "Kohiki Tea Bowl".
You can learn about the history of Chawan while creating your own.


"Kohiki Tea Bowl"
A type of Korea style Tea Bowl.
Also called "kohiki" or "kofuki" because the body of the bowl looks as if it has been coated with white powder.
The front of the bowl has an inverted triangle without glaze, forming a view of the "hima".
